About the Program

The Master in Dutch Studies is a 2-year program for students with a strong command of the Dutch language, offered by the University of Wrocław in Poland. It helps students deepen their understanding of the language, literature, and culture of the Netherlands and Flanders. This program is ideal for ambitious individuals looking to leverage their language skills in a professional context.

The curriculum includes advanced studies of the Dutch language, literature, and culture, as well as professional translation skills for various types of texts. Students develop critical thinking, public speaking, and teamwork skills, preparing them for a dynamic job market. They also have the chance to participate in exchange programs in Belgium or the Netherlands, enhancing their international experience.

Graduates can pursue careers as translators, communication specialists, and language consultants, finding employment in international companies, cultural institutions, and educational settings. Possible job titles include translator, editor, and cultural manager, with employers such as media companies, public relations firms, and educational institutions.
